Subject: [PATCH v2 10/13] xfs: refactor the ifork block counting function
Date: Tue, 6 Jun 2017 18:29:16 -0700 [thread overview]
Message-ID: <20170607012916.GE4530@birch.djwong.org> (raw)
In-Reply-To: <149643870157.23065.16428953914864164786.stgit@birch.djwong.org>
Refactor the inode fork block counting function to count extents for us
at the same time. This will be used by the bmbt scrubber function.
